The use of electrodes with a nominal strength lower than that of base metal has been considered to be effective in preventing weld cracks, although the use of electrodes with a nominal strength higher than that of base metal is in common. K. Satoh and M. Toyoda have analyzed the tensile behavior of undermatching welded joint and have demonstrated the appropriateness of this joint to heavy plates of HT 80 steel.<BR>However, heavy plates of HT 60 steel are more common in heavy electric industrial structures, so that the strength of undermatching welded joint of HT 60 steel has been investigated in this paper. The results of investigations are summarized as follows:<BR>(1) Undermatching welded joint of wide and heavy plates of HT 60 steel, where the weld metal has appropriate tensile strength, fractures in the base plate and exhibits significant ductility under tensile load even if the weld reinforcement is machined out, according to the increase in tensile strength of the joint caused by the hardening area in heat affected zone.<BR>(2) Cylindrical pressure vessel has bursted at base plate region about 10 nun apart from the toe of the welded joint in the axial direction and it has been observed that the stress-strain curve for the weld metal of the joint locates in higher stress-strain region than that for the weld metal itself and it seems to approach to that for the base metal as the strain becomes larger.
